The Regional Medical Director (RMD) is responsible for planning, developing, organizing, and directing regional public health activities for Public Health Region (PHR) 9/10, which spans 33 West Texas counties. The RMD is responsible for:
- All department program activities assigned within the region.
- Providing public health and medical consultation to physicians and local health department personnel regarding public health issues.
- Developing and maintaining effective working relationships with city, county, state and federal officials, and independent local public health entities within the region.
